Holy Rollers


"In 1998, 1 million ecstasy pills were smuggled into the USA by a group of Hasidic Jews."

Inspired by actual events in the late nineties when Hasidic Jews were recruited as mules to smuggle ecstasy from Europe into the United States.

Movie Trivia/Goofs

→ View All
  • Siblings Jesse Eisenberg and Hallie Kate Eisenberg also play siblings in this film.
  • Movie Goof (anachronisms): Roughly 5 minutes into the film, in the Brooklyn cut scene after eating family dinner and before the scene at the fabric shop a late model Honda Civic sedan (Produced starting in 2006) can be clearly seen, even though the movie is set in 1998.
  • The interior scenes in Brooklyn were shot in actual houses and an actual synagogue, not on stages. Many of the interior house scenes were shot in the Sunset Park area of Brooklyn, in empty houses without heat, during a very cold January 2008.
  • The screenplay and story is about Hasidic Jews, but the screenplay was written by Antonio Macia, who is a Mormon.
